Following is a response from DHS Senior Sampling Expert, Ruilin Ren:

Thanks for your email. Your SAS code is correct and the number of cases (both weighted and unweighted ) you got for the couples are correct too. However, the tabulation of table 14.13 in the Kenya report 2008-09 was not done in the standard fashion. The problem is with the treatment of polygamous couples (ie where husbands report they have more than one wife living in the same household). In table 14.13 in the 2008-9 Kenya report, in the case of polygamous men, only the couple including the man with his first wife was included in the tabulation. The standard approach for this table is to include all tested couples, such that a polygamous man would be included in the table for each one of his wives.
